Abstract

Used cooking oil can increase the potential for cancer in the body. Therefore, used cooking oil processing efforts were made to improve its quality by using activated charcoal adsorbent of Tectona Grandis L. F sawdust. This study aimed to improve the quality of used cooking oil through refinign by using charcoal adsorbent of Tectona Grandis L.f sawdust. used cooking oil samples were obtained from Ogoamas 1 Village, Sojol Utara District, Donggala Regency. Based on the results of testing the quality of the oil obtained, the water content was 0.22%, free fatty acid content was 0.25% peroxide number was 1.83 meq / Kg, the iodic number was 45, specific gravity was 0.900 g / mL and oil color clear oil with absorbance value was 0.031 A. Based on the quality of several parameters of cooking oil using activated  charcoal of Tectona Grandis L.f sawdust, it has fulfilled the  quality requirements of cooking oil according to SNI 3741-1995.
